Guys Chris also told me he was able to go 13 minutes per tank. So in the 20 minute main he only pitted once. Chris runs the EBMods JS Race Prepped .21 engine and Nitrotane 30% Fuel |

As Ed said I worked out my mileage to be 13 minutes consistently after both qualifers and I do not have the most fuel efficient driving style lol I've done the one stop strategy before in some mains but always had to worry about how close I would be, with my JS engines I do it and have plenty of confidence it won't be an issue and don't have to adjust my driving. Hi guy's, had a good day out on Sunday after trying an O'Donnell #97T for the first time. Outside temp was about 80 and I was getting 11 minutes on a tank. Power was no problem either. The tune held perfect all day when a lot of other guys were having issues. I think I will stick with O'Donnell for a while.

Airtronics Winter Nationals
Local SoCal Racer Eddy Ayala has only been racing about 8-9 months and already TQ'ed and Won his first big race running a Losi 2.0 powered by EBMods! Eddy was running a JS .21 Race Prepped Engine w/ a 2060 pipe and EBMods 30% Nitro. Congratulations Eddy! Great Job!
